## Summary
Dingslebener Brauerei is a German brewery operating as a GmbH & Co. KG, named after the municipality of Dingsleben in Thuringia. It manufactures and sells beer, contributing to the brewing industry and local economy. The brewery is documented in Wikimedia projects and identified by the Untappd ID 26594.

### Legal and Operational Structure
As a GmbH & Co. KG, the brewery operates under German business law, combining elements of a limited liability company (GmbH) with a partnership (Co. KG). This structure allows for flexible management while maintaining liability protections. The brewery’s primary function—beer production—classifies it as both a factory and a food manufacturer, emphasizing its role in industrial and culinary contexts.
